Chinese Navy Flexes Muscles in South China Sea, Sparking Regional Concerns

In a show of force, the Chinese Navy conducted large-scale air defense and sea assault exercises in the South China Sea in November 2023. The drills, held in international waters near Australia and New Zealand, involved the Type 055 large destroyer Zunyi and other advanced vessels.

The exercises quickly became a hot topic, with media outlets questioning the legality and intent of the maneuvers. The Chinese Defense Ministry responded by emphasizing that the activities were conducted in accordance with international law and followed established norms. The spokesperson also challenged Australia to provide advance notice for its own military operations near China.

The drills sparked concerns among regional players, particularly Australia and New Zealand. Both countries expressed concerns about the lack of prior notification and the potential for escalation in the region. Australian Prime Minister Anthony Albanese stated that while the drills were legal, China could have provided more notice. New Zealand's Defense Minister Judith Collins echoed this sentiment, stating that China's warning should have been issued hours earlier.

The Chinese Foreign Ministry responded to these concerns by reiterating its commitment to open communication and positive bilateral relations. The spokesperson highlighted China's previous efforts to explain the situation and its positions on relevant issues. They expressed a willingness to strengthen communication with New Zealand and promote the healthy and stable development of bilateral relations.

The exercises in the South China Sea highlight the growing assertiveness of the Chinese Navy and the potential for increased tensions in the region. While China maintains that its activities are legal and conducted in accordance with international law, neighboring countries remain concerned about the potential for escalation and the lack of transparency surrounding Chinese military activities. The situation underscores the importance of open communication and dialogue between China and its regional partners to ensure stability and prevent misunderstandings.
